Governor’s working group issues suggestions to improve Arkansas’ foster care system

BY: - September 18, 2023

A working group of more than 130 Arkansans with experience in child welfare and foster care released a list of 11 recommendations on Monday to improve the state’s foster system, which has long suffered from staffing and home shortages. Arkansas’ short-staffed Division of Children and Family Services manages fewer foster children

BY: - June 9, 2023

A staffing shortage in the government agency that handles Arkansas’ foster care system has led to higher caseloads and more turnover, according to the most recent quarterly report from the Division of Children and Family Services.
